)]}'
{
  "commit": "921a280a4912e395b15d76039934bd3a3ab146e4",
  "tree": "8f6c96b2fd293885abbe996bd73f146f036144dd",
  "parents": [
    "0ed4d9b7cfd46b79ecbd774fa6b477250269598a"
  ],
  "author": {
    "name": "David \u0027Digit\u0027 Turner",
    "email": "digit@google.com",
    "time": "Fri Jan 20 19:04:07 2023 +0100"
  },
  "committer": {
    "name": "GN LUCI",
    "email": "gn-scoped@luci-project-accounts.iam.gserviceaccount.com",
    "time": "Tue May 16 12:58:50 2023 +0000"
  },
  "message": "Add ResolvedTargetData::GetRustInheritedLibraries()\n\nThis CL removes Target::rust_transitive_inherited_libs()\nand moves the computation of the corresponding value to\nthe ResolvedTargetData class, where it will be created\non demand by the GetRustInheritedLibraries() method.\n\nBug: 331\nChange-Id: I7fcfaee61242aeddfb9284e2270f2882712cdb81\nReviewed-on: https://gn-review.googlesource.com/c/gn/+/15327\nReviewed-by: Takuto Ikuta \u003ctikuta@google.com\u003e\nCommit-Queue: David Turner \u003cdigit@google.com\u003e\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"6b9c2dcf7857a158fe77d45ea54df5a32e48aaf3",
      "old_mode": 33188,
      "old_path": "src/gn/ninja_rust_binary_target_writer.cc",
      "new_id": "06bce2fe6f63afb31d88bbb003a2c978b8cd3422",
      "new_mode": 33188,
      "new_path": "src/gn/ninja_rust_binary_target_writer.cc"
    },
    {
      "type": "modify",
      "old_id": "d944123f5b98cb12e75eb6cc50fd4e13fa23a175",
      "old_mode": 33188,
      "old_path": "src/gn/resolved_target_data.cc",
      "new_id": "b2692e75c02977461e03a5b1e806daaece397416",
      "new_mode": 33188,
      "new_path": "src/gn/resolved_target_data.cc"
    },
    {
      "type": "modify",
      "old_id": "0dc36be5cc3889ba7e6051f79ac8bd70c3e963d2",
      "old_mode": 33188,
      "old_path": "src/gn/resolved_target_data.h",
      "new_id": "f8f645837cbdd9dbe50fb6aa2bc4e17a1a5c0e3d",
      "new_mode": 33188,
      "new_path": "src/gn/resolved_target_data.h"
    },
    {
      "type": "modify",
      "old_id": "d201014a3595e9b80d404cbf3d8ce94d372d6a67",
      "old_mode": 33188,
      "old_path": "src/gn/rust_values.h",
      "new_id": "52a7623a9cb6ee712564157673b059c24d23d67b",
      "new_mode": 33188,
      "new_path": "src/gn/rust_values.h"
    },
    {
      "type": "modify",
      "old_id": "5bdfdefd9cff0db50588a60ade3208cdea7f14a0",
      "old_mode": 33188,
      "old_path": "src/gn/target.cc",
      "new_id": "f73cd3a354c79eaa9b9826f3471ebaebb86ed993",
      "new_mode": 33188,
      "new_path": "src/gn/target.cc"
    },
    {
      "type": "modify",
      "old_id": "348f49f3f91bfb2b9fb3701e3b46e582153d37d7",
      "old_mode": 33188,
      "old_path": "src/gn/target.h",
      "new_id": "806d14b20c64e18d07b9674710b30da473cc11b5",
      "new_mode": 33188,
      "new_path": "src/gn/target.h"
    }
  ]
}
